What Makes Romance with a Twist So Compelling?

Romance stories have been a staple of literature and media for centuries, but their appeal often lies in the familiarity of certain tropes: boy meets girl, misunderstandings, obstacles, and ultimately, love triumphs. Romance with a twist takes these familiar elements and turns them on their head, offering something unexpected that keeps audiences engaged.

Breaking Stereotypes and Predictability

One of the key strengths of romance with a twist is its ability to break stereotypes. Instead of the classic "damsel in distress" or "knight in shining armor" clichés, these stories often feature complex characters with flaws, unusual backgrounds, or unconventional desires. This makes the romance feel more authentic and relatable.

For instance, you might encounter a protagonist who is skeptical about love due to past trauma but finds themselves drawn to someone equally guarded. Or a story where the romantic interest isn’t a human at all, but a supernatural being, a ghost, or even an AI. These twists challenge our expectations and invite readers to think differently about what love can look like.

Unexpected Plot Twists That Enhance Emotional Depth

A hallmark of romance with a twist is the inclusion of unpredictable plot developments. This could be a sudden revelation about a character’s identity, a dramatic shift in the relationship dynamic, or a moral dilemma that tests the characters’ commitment. Such twists add layers of complexity and suspense, making the romance more than just a backdrop for the story—they make it the driving force.

For example, in many contemporary romance novels or films, you might find a love story that intertwines with a mystery or thriller plot, adding tension and excitement. These elements keep readers invested not only in the romance but also in the broader narrative.

Popular Themes in Romance with a Twist

Romance with a twist can take many forms, but some recurring themes have proven particularly effective at capturing attention and stirring emotions.

Love Across Unlikely Boundaries

One common twist is the crossing of societal, cultural, or even species boundaries. Think of romances involving characters from vastly different worlds—such as a human and an alien, or two people from feuding families or rival gangs. These stories explore the idea that love can transcend obstacles that might seem insurmountable at first glance.

This theme resonates because it mirrors real-life challenges many couples face, such as cultural differences or disapproval from family. When writers incorporate this twist, they highlight love’s power to unite rather than divide.

Time Travel and Alternate Realities

Another fascinating twist involves bending the rules of time and space. Romance with a twist often includes elements like time travel, parallel universes, or alternate realities where love stories unfold under extraordinary circumstances.

These scenarios allow writers to play with cause and effect, fate versus free will, and the idea that love might be destined—or doomed—across different lifetimes. For readers, such stories offer a unique blend of romance and speculative fiction, expanding the possibilities of what love can be.

Dark or Unconventional Endings

Not every romance with a twist ends with the classic “happily ever after.” Some stories embrace bittersweet or even tragic conclusions, adding emotional weight and realism to the narrative. These endings challenge the notion that love always conquers all and instead explore themes of sacrifice, personal growth, and the complexities of human emotions.

Such endings can be deeply moving and thought-provoking, encouraging readers to reflect on the nature of love and its place in our lives.

How to Write or Recognize Romance with a Twist

Whether you’re a writer looking to craft a romance with a twist or a reader or viewer hoping to spot these stories, understanding the key elements can enhance your appreciation and creativity.

Focus on Character Depth and Development

A compelling twist often hinges on well-developed characters. When writing or analyzing these stories, pay attention to flaws, hidden motivations, and personal histories. Characters who evolve as they navigate unexpected challenges make the romance feel genuine and impactful.

For example, a character might start off cynical about love but gradually opens up due to a surprising connection with someone unexpected. This transformation is often at the heart of romance with a twist.

Incorporate Surprising but Believable Plot Elements

Twists shouldn’t feel forced or out of place. The best romance with a twist integrates surprises that are logical within the story’s world and consistent with the characters’ personalities. Whether it’s a secret revealed or an unforeseen event, the twist should enhance the narrative rather than derail it.

If you’re crafting your own story, brainstorm ways to subvert common tropes—like turning a love triangle into a story of friendship or exploring what happens when the “perfect match” isn’t so perfect after all.

Blend Genres for Fresh Perspectives

Romance with a twist often shines when combined with other genres such as mystery, fantasy, sci-fi, or thriller. This blending not only diversifies the story but also allows for creative twists that wouldn’t be possible in a straightforward romance.

For instance, a romantic thriller might feature a protagonist caught in a dangerous conspiracy, where trust and love become intertwined with survival. These genre mashups can elevate the romance and keep audiences guessing.

Examples of Romance with a Twist in Popular Culture

To better understand the appeal and variety of romance with a twist, it helps to look at some well-known examples from books, movies, and TV shows.

  • "Eternal Sunshine of the Spotless Mind": A film that explores the erasure of memories after a painful breakup, blending romance with sci-fi and psychological drama, offering a poignant take on love and loss.
  • "The Time Traveler’s Wife": This novel and movie combine romance with time travel, examining how love endures despite uncontrollable circumstances.
  • "Pride and Prejudice and Zombies": A playful twist on a classic romance by adding supernatural horror elements, giving readers a fresh perspective on familiar characters.
  • "Outlander": A historical romance infused with time travel and adventure, creating a rich and unpredictable love story across centuries.

Each of these stories demonstrates how romance with a twist can take many forms but always aims to surprise and engage the audience.

Examples and Case Studies in Popular Media

Several notable works exemplify the successful integration of romance with a twist:

Literature

  • Gone Girl by Gillian Flynn: A psychological thriller where marital dynamics unravel through dark secrets, redefining romantic trust and deception.
  • The Time Traveler’s Wife by Audrey Niffenegger: A speculative romance that introduces time travel as a disruptive yet poignant twist on love’s endurance.

Film and Television

  • Eternal Sunshine of the Spotless Mind: A film blending romance with science fiction, exploring memory and identity within a relationship.
  • You (Netflix series): A psychological thriller where romantic obsession takes a sinister turn, challenging viewers’ sympathies and expectations.

These examples demonstrate how romance with a twist can both entertain and provoke critical reflection on the nature of love.

The Challenges and Critiques of Romance with a Twist

Despite its popularity, romance with a twist is not without challenges. The balance between romance and the twist element requires careful handling to avoid alienating core audiences. Overcomplicating the plot or overshadowing the romantic aspect can dilute emotional impact.

Critics sometimes argue that twists may be gimmicky if not organically integrated, potentially undermining narrative cohesion. Additionally, the blending of genres can complicate marketing and audience targeting, posing risks to commercial success.

However, when executed skillfully, romance with a twist enriches storytelling by offering fresh perspectives and emotional complexity.

Pros and Cons at a Glance

  • Pros: Increased originality, enhanced emotional depth, broader audience appeal, and higher engagement.
  • Cons: Risk of confusing the audience, potential dilution of romantic themes, and challenges in marketing.

Creators must navigate these factors to maintain authenticity while innovating within the romance genre.
